Transaction 850c93435e7ff3096b12a52648746c68554c069b75ab78f24fe4b524470df027
1 Input
1 Output
-
850c93435e7ff3096b12a52648746c68554c069b75ab78f24fe4b524470df027:0
- value
- 516988
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8301dc286e05e7fad45c2d682ec4dcb3f19e29f OP_EQUAL
- address
- 3QKK9HxzQaLEg4VhQCTW3Brk2pko8CRKax